  1. The players are supposed to do everything for Brady and nothing for Thady. The conductor of the game stands before the rest of the players and says while moving hif finger backwards and forwards on a table "fiddle the finger for Brady, for Brady, for Brady, for Brady, Suddenly he says "for Thady" and if any of the players move their fingers he gives them three strokes from a leather strap.
    Sometimes the conductor raises his hand and says "Brady told me to put up" and the players do as he says. Suddenly he says "Thady told me to put down" and if any of the players make the slightest motion to put down their hands they are given a few strokes of a strap.
    The conductor varies the game by changing rapidly from Brady to Thady from Thady to Brady and the more rapidly he changes the more mistakes are made.
